Job Description

Roles & Responsibilities

1 . Budgeting & Forecasting

  • Lead annual, multi-year, and rolling budget processes across assets and BUs, covering pre-development, construction and delivery phases
  • Establish and maintain TDC baselines, reforecasts, and cash-flow projections, incorporating construction progress and procurement strategies
  • Implement driver-based budgeting models linking scope, program, procurement, and construction productivity drivers to outcomes
  • Own budget phasing aligned with construction programs to support funding plans, cash calls, and liquidity management
  • Align budgets and forecasts with funding strategies (equity, debt, drawdowns, covenants)

2. Project Accounting & Financial Control

  • Process and control project accounting transactions in SAP (in coordination with Finance) & PRISM, including budget uploads, budget transfers, commitment creation, accrual postings, and cost allocations
  • Maintain commitment and actuals tracking at project, package, and contract level, ensuring timely and accurate capture of construction costs
  • Monitor forecast-to-complete (FTC) and update projections based on certified quantities, executed variations and procurement commitments
  • Track and record TDC movements, including approved budget changes, reallocations and cumulative impact of variation orders and claims
  • Record and monitor contingency, inflation and risk drawdowns, ensuring approvals are obtained and reflected correctly in systems
  • Perform monthly reconciliations between budgets, commitments, actuals, and cash flow, investigating and resolving variances
  • Maintain complete audit trails for all budget changes, approvals and re-baselining actions in line with governance requirements
  • Support internal and external audits by providing transaction-level support, reconciliations and documentation
  • Ensure compliance with financial policies, approval matrices and delegations of authority related to construction and development spend

3 . Planning & Decision Support

  • Support asset feasibility and development-stage business planning, ensuring assumptions on construction cost, revenue, program and lifecycle are realistic and aligned with financial strategy
  • Lead option analysis (phasing, packaging, procurement strategy, acceleration/deceleration), quantifying financial trade-offs across development and construction stages
  • Develop scenario and stress-testing models to assess impacts of inflation, delays, constructability risks, funding constraints and scope changes
  • Support stage-gate financial readiness reviews, ensuring affordability, funding, constructability and risk impacts are clearly articulated
  • Partner with Development, Construction, and PMO teams to translate master programs into financially phased plans

4. Reporting & Insights

  • Deliver consolidated BU-level financial and non-financial reporting across development and construction, including:
    • TDC baseline vs forecast vs actual
    • Construction cost and progress variance analysis
    • Funding availed vs required
    • Cash-flow projections
    • Commitments, risks, and opportunities
  • Design and deliver management, ExCo, and Board dashboards with clear construction and development narratives
  • Embed early-warning indicators (cost overruns, program slippage, cash pressure)
  • Ensure reporting supports delivery and investment decisions, not just compliance

5. Risk & Governance (Coordination Model)

  • Coordinate closely with the central Risk team, ensuring:
    • Consistent risk taxonomy and scoring
    • Alignment with ERM frameworks
    • Clear ownership between DFA, Risk, Development, PMO, and Construction
  • Integrate construction and development risk impacts into budgets, forecasts, and dashboards
  • Participate in joint risk reviews and stage-gate forums
  • Support governance committees with quantified financial impacts of construction and delivery risks

6. Systems, Data & Transformation

  • Act as DFA lead for SAP and PRISM across construction budgeting, project accounting, and reporting
  • Drive automation of budget vs forecast vs actual reporting, eliminating spreadsheet-heavy construction cost tracking
  • Ensure seamless integration between:
    • SAP (actuals, commitments, accruals)
    • Construction cost systems (e.g. Unifier or equivalent)
    • PRISM dashboards
  • Define and maintain construction-ready data models, master data standards and reporting hierarchies (WBS, CBS, asset, BU)
  • Lead adoption of standard templates, workflows, and system-based controls
  • Partner with Finance, IT, CDU, DMO, and Construction teams on continuous improvement of DFA systems and analytics capability

Desired Candidate Profile

Experience & Profile

  • 10 15+ years experience in budgeting, FP&A, or development finance within construction, real estate development, infrastructure or large capital projects
  • Strong hands-on experience in construction project accounting, cost control and TDC management
  • Demonstrated experience working closely with Development, Construction, PMO and Commercial teams
  • Proven track record in finance systems automation, particularly SAP and PRISM in project environments
  • Experience operating in matrixed, multi-stakeholder delivery organisations
  • Professional qualification preferred (CA / CPA / ACCA / CFA)
